Robin D'Abreo (born March 3, 1975 in Bombay, India) is a Canadian field hockey player who earned his first international cap in 1993 against France.

The midfielder D'Abrero grew up with the sport in India, where both his father (Ralph D'Abreo) and older brother played the game. It was only in Canada though that D'Abreo himself started playing competitively. He began with the Toronto Field Junior Jets at age thirteen. D'Abreo is married to former Canadian Women's National Team player Dana Anderson.
